- Abstract:
- In this paper, we study and analyze the performance of matched and partially-matched receivers for a typical ultra wide-band Spectrally-Encoded Spread-Time (SE/ST) CDMA in the presence of multiple tone jammers. We investigate a scenario where there is no information about the jammer frequencies in the transmitter side while it is desirable to cancel it in the receiver side. We will demonstrate the performance of the SE/ST system would be improved through partially matched filter at the receiver. In addition, we approximate the two-dimensional RAKE receiver by a simple one-dimensional RAKE for the scenario where there are K asynchronous users. Furthermore, closed form formula for the characteristic function of the decision variable will be found and used to evaluate the probability of error. Our numerical results show that the partially-matched receiver outperforms the conventional matched filter in case of high jammer to signal power ratio
